Just swipe it on, then use a damp beauty sponge from Daiso to gently pat it in. I'm satisfied with the adherence, coverage, and lasting power. My combination dehydrated skin with an oily T-zone and desert-dry U-zone, plus large pores on my nose, acne scars, and uneven skin tone all benefit from this. It brightens my complexion without looking cakey, and even covers up a lot of my blemishes.
ConsIf you don't prep your skin thoroughly, it'll look patchy and messy right after application. For best results, open your pores with a warm towel while cleansing, exfoliate to remove dead skin cells, then follow up with a sheet mask, facial oil, and rich cream in your skincare routine. The next day, your makeup will adhere so well you'll wonder if it's the same product.

Among stick foundations, it applies smoothly and has decent staying power even for combination-oily skin types.
ConsIt can feel a bit dry when applying, leaving a slightly powdery finish. I recommend spraying some face mist while applying to help it adhere better and look less dry on the skin.

My skin isn't particularly prone to blemishes, so I prefer thin foundations that even out my skin tone well. This stick foundation is exactly what I've been looking for! It doesn't feel heavy after application, and its staying power is pretty good. It stays looking beautiful for about 5-6 hours, though after 10+ hours it does start to crease and clump a bit. The wide color range made it easy to choose. I bought this shade to match my natural complexion perfectly, and I think it's great for bronzing or contouring makeup too. I usually avoid stick products, but this one is truly a holy grail foundation! It spreads smoothly and the way it clings to the skin feels amazing.
ConsThe downside is its coverage! It's not non-existent, but it's not perfect coverage either. If you have severe blemishes, I wouldn't recommend it. When my skin was really acting up, the coverage wasn't quite enough, so I used it with concealer.
TipWhen I bought this, the store assistant recommended getting the brush too. Using them together gives incredible adherence! But since the foundation itself adheres so well, I found that as someone with oily skin, using a sponge to blend it out gave me a nice matte finish!
